Output d6afda0b675bb33fcc1ef003542ecc5c5ad826af2ea8b6032cdcf15b24df50f9:3

value
31363
script pubkey
OP_0 OP_PUSHBYTES_20 925e623d419f50f2e3dec511da3133359b492dd7
address
bc1qjf0xy02pnag09c77c5ga5vfnxkd5jtwhmwzzjq
transaction
d6afda0b675bb33fcc1ef003542ecc5c5ad826af2ea8b6032cdcf15b24df50f9
confirmations
20513
spent
true